
Popular Nollywood actor Muyiwa Ademola wants the Guinness World Records (GWR) to recognise veteran Nigerian actor, Charles Olumo, better known as Agbako.
Sharing the energetic dancing video of the celebrants on his Instagram page, Muyiwa implored GWR to accord Agbako the title of the oldest and most agile Nigerian movie actor.
“Unarguably, Baba should be the oldest and most agile Nigerian film actor at 100 years.
“@guinnessworldrecords, we are expecting your certificate. What a special grace!
“Once Again, Happy Birthday, Charly Agbako. Wishing you joy and good health, sir,” he wrote.
